摘要

This paper presents some preliminary results on the use of multilevel converters aiming electronically controlled power systems applications at distribution/transmission voltage levels. A guide on the configuration of the PWM modules of the TMS320F28335 DSP is presented, including some particularities required for multilevel phase-shift modulation. Experimental results are presented for a seven level converter (composed of three H-bridges connected in series) with resistive load.
